Poppy Jackson (born August 12, 1982 in Norfolk, England) is English/Irish performance artist. Poppy Jackson (IE/GB, 1982) makes actionist work exploring the female body as an autonomous zone. Poppy received a BA (Hons) in Visual Performance from Dartington College of Arts in 2005, and later earned her MA in Performance Making from Goldsmiths University. Her work has been supported by Arts Council England and the British Council and presented internationally, including at The Barbican and Whitechapel Galleries (London), Arnolfini (Bristol), Black Box (Belfast), Project Arts Centre (Dublin), Kunselforum (Cologne), Fluxus Ministeria (Kaunas), FEM Festival (Girona), Museum of New Art (Detroit) and Grace Exhibition Space (New York). Poppy was recently guest editor of BLUD ZER0 Collective’s first E-Zine and her written work will be published in the ‘OUI Performance Book’ later this year.nPoppy acts as a mentor to graduates from Norwich University of the Arts and has been invited to teach, present talks and give workshops at arts spaces and universities. She regularly curates events and facilitates professional development projects for emerging artists. She is Project Director of Liminal Bodies, the international network of nomadic artists; she also runs Site Space, a monthly site responsive event. Poppy is an Associate Artist of ]performance s p a c e [ in London.
